Every home will be able to demand fast broadband


About 1.1 million British properties are unable to access broadband speeds of at least 10Mbps Ben Birchall/PAMore than one million homes and offices in rural areas struggling with poor internet connection will have the right to demand an upgrade to fast broadband. The government said that only a regulatory universal service obligation would offer the certainty and legal enforceability to ensure broadband speeds of at least 10 Mbps to the whole of the UK by 2020. The decision is a rejection of an alternative voluntary agreement proposed by BT to improve broadband speeds for 99 per cent of people in sparsely populated parts. About 4 per cent of UK homes and offices, about 1.1 million properties, are unable to access broadband speeds of at least 10Mbps, according to Ofcom, the communications regulator.
